RACC Health/Medical Admin Services Associate’s Program Diversity

Every one of the 10 students who graduated with a associate’s degree in health/medical admin services from RACC identified as women.

RACC gender breakdown of Health/Medical Admin Services Associate's degree grads

The majority of health/medical admin services associate’s degree graduates at RACC are Hispanic or Latino. Roughly 50% of graduates fell into this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Reading Area Community College with a associate’s in health/medical admin services.

Ethnic diversity of Health/Medical Admin Services majors at Reading Area Community College
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 0
Black or African American 2
Hispanic or Latino 5
White 3
Non-Resident Aliens 0
Other Races 0

Concentrations & Focus Areas Within Health/Medical Admin Services at RACC

The health/medical admin services program at RACC breaks down into the following more specific areas of study:

Concentration Annual Graduates
Medical Insurance Coding Specialist/Coder 8
Health Information/Medical Records Technology/Technician 2

Medical Insurance Coding Specialist/Coder at RACC

RACC awarded 8 degrees in medical insurance coding specialist/coder recently — 100% to women and 0% to men. Most of these graduates identified as Hispanic or Latino (62%).

Health Information/Medical Records Technology/Technician at RACC

RACC granted 2 degrees in health information/medical records technology/technician in the most recent reporting year — 100% to women and 0% to men. Most of these graduates identified as White (100%).
